
本文将为你提供一份详尽且具说服力的MySQL在Apple M1芯片Mac上的安装教程,确保你能够轻松完成安装并顺利运行MySQL
一、准备工作 在开始安装MySQL之前,你需要做一些准备工作,以确保安装过程顺利进行
1.更新你的macOS 确保你的macOS是最新版本,因为Apple会不断通过系统更新来优化对M1芯片的支持
你可以通过“系统偏好设置”中的“软件更新”来检查和安装最新的macOS更新
2.安装Homebrew Homebrew是macOS上的一个包管理器,可以大大简化安装和管理第三方软件的过程
尽管Homebrew原本是为Intel芯片设计的,但它已经迅速适配了M1芯片
打开终端(Terminal),然后输入以下命令来安装Homebrew: bash /bin/bash -c$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h) 安装完成后,运行`brew doctor`来检查安装是否成功,并解决可能遇到的问题
二、安装MySQL 现在,你已经完成了准备工作,接下来就可以开始安装MySQL了
1.使用Homebrew安装MySQL 在终端中输入以下命令来安装MySQL: bash brew install mysql 这个过程可能需要一些时间,因为Homebrew需要从远程服务器下载MySQL的安装包并进行编译安装
请耐心等待,直到安装完成
2.启动MySQL服务 安装完成后,你可以通过以下命令来启动MySQL服务: bash brew services start mysql 这条命令会将MySQL服务添加到系统启动项中,并确保它在系统启动时自动运行
你也可以通过`brew services list`来查看当前运行的服务列表
3.设置MySQL root密码 在MySQL安装完成后,你需要为root用户设置一个密码
首先,通过以下命令来运行MySQL的安全安装脚本: bash mysql_secure_installation 这个脚本会引导你完成一系列安全设置,包括设置root密码、删除匿名用户、禁止root远程登录等
请按照提示进行操作,确保MySQL的安全性
三、验证安装 安装完成后,你需要验证MySQL是否成功安装并正常运行
1.登录MySQL 在终端中输入以下命令来登录MySQL: bash mysql -u root -p 系统会提示你输入root用户的密码
输入密码后,你应该能够看到MySQL的命令行界面,这表明你已经成功登录到MySQL数据库
2.创建和查询数据库 为了验证MySQL的功能,你可以创建一个简单的数据库,并进行一些基本的查询操作
例如: sql CREATE DATABASE testdb; USE testdb; CREATE TABLE users(id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(100)); INSERT INTO users(name) VALUES(Alice),(Bob); SELECTFROM users; 如果以上命令都成功执行,并且你能够看到插入的数据,那么恭喜你,MySQL已经成功安装并可以在你的M1芯片Mac上正常运行了! 四、优化与故障排除 虽然大多数情况下,按照上述步骤你应该能够顺利安装和运行MySQL,但有时候你可能会遇到一些问题
以下是一些常见的故障排除和优化建议
1.性能优化 M1芯片采用了全新的架构,因此你可能需要对MySQL进行一些性能优化,以确保其能够充分发挥M1芯片的性能
例如,你可以调整MySQL的缓冲区大小、连接数等参数,以适应你的工作负载
2.兼容性问题 尽管MySQL已经很好地适配了M1芯片,但有时候你可能会遇到一些兼容性问题
如果你遇到了这类问题,可以尝试以下解决方法: -检查MySQL版本:确保你安装的是最新版本的MySQL,因为新版本通常会修复一些已知的问题
-查找社区支持:MySQL有一个庞大的社区,你可以在社区论坛中搜索或发帖询问遇到的问题
-回退版本:如果问题是由于MySQL的某个新版本引入的,你可以考虑回退到之前的稳定版本
3.日志监控 定期查看MySQL的日志文件可以帮助你及时发现并解决问题
MySQL的日志文件通常位于`/usr/local/var/mysql/`目录下
你可以通过`tail -f`命令来实时查看日志文件的更新情况
五、总结 在Apple M1芯片Mac上安装MySQL可能看起来有些复杂,但只要按照本文提供的步骤进行操作,你应该能够顺利完成安装并享受MySQL带来的强大功能
在安装过程中,如果遇到任何问题,不要慌张,可以通过查找官方文档、社区论坛或联系技术支持来获取帮助
相信随着你对MySQL的熟悉程度加深,你会越来越善于利用它来管理和优化你的数据库
希望这篇教程能够帮助你在M1芯片Mac上顺利安装和运行MySQL!如果你有任何疑问或建议,欢迎在评论区留言交流
SSM框架与MySQL:日期处理全解析(注:上述标题已尽量将“ssm”、“mysql”和“date”
M1芯片Mac上MySQL安装全攻略
揭秘MySQL:你的表能容纳多少条记录?
MySQL与图片链接:轻松实现数据库中的图像管理
MySQL数据库丢失?快速找回指南
MySQL Proxy高效运行配置指南
解决MySQL中文乱码设置指南
SSM框架与MySQL:日期处理全解析(注:上述标题已尽量将“ssm”、“mysql”和“date”
揭秘MySQL:你的表能容纳多少条记录?
MySQL与图片链接:轻松实现数据库中的图像管理
MySQL数据库丢失?快速找回指南
MySQL Proxy高效运行配置指南
解决MySQL中文乱码设置指南
一键掌握:如何调整MySQL数据库大小,轻松管理数据!
MySQL递增ID长度设置技巧
MySQL:精准替换字符串指定下标字符
C语言VS2010连接MySQL数据库指南
MySQL中unique约束删除遇阻解决方案或者可以简化为:MySQL unique约束删除失败应对策
MySQL存储过程:如何打印动态SQL语句?这个标题简洁明了,直接点明了文章的核心内容,